The number of players in the U-20 national team, currently in closed camp for the SAFF U-20 Championship in India and AFC U-20 Asian Cup Qualifiers in Bahrain, has been reduced to 30.
Head coach Meghraj KC has left out 11 players from the 41 players called up for the squad.
Nepal will play its first match of the SAFF U-20 Championship against Maldives on July 25. Their second match against Sri Lanka on July 27 followed by India on the 31st. Nepal's final group match will be against Bangladesh on August 2. Nepal will play its first match against Bhutan on September 10 and second match against Qatar on September 12. The third match will be against Bahrain on September 14 and fourth against Bangladesh on September 18.

Nepal will host the SAFF Women's Championship from August 29 – September 10, 2022 after South Asian Football Federation (SAFF) endorsed Nepal's proposal to hold the regional football competition in Kathmandu.
Nepali delegation led by All Nepal Football Association (ANFA) General Secretary Kiran Rai had proposed the date to hold the competition in Kathmandu. The delegation had also met SAFF General Secretary Anwarul Haq Helal in Dhaka on Friday.
The proposal was endorsed by the SAFF Executive Committee meeting prior to the SAFF Ordinary Congress 2022. The SAFF Ordinary Congress 2022 was also held at the Intercontinental Hotel in Dhaka.
The SAFF Ordinary Congress 2022 elected Kazi Md. Salahuddin unopposed as SAFF President. Salahuddin will now serve in the post until 2026. The Congress also appointed Bhutan Football Federation General Secretary Ugyen Wangchhuk as the SAFF Executive Committee Member till 2026, and Jaswar Umar, President of the Sri Lanka Football Federation as the AFC Executive Committee Member representing SAFF.
Likewise, the SAFF Disciplinary and Ethics Code and SAFF Code of Conduct was also approved by the Executive Committee.

All Nepal Football Association delegate led by General Secretary Kiran Rai has met SAFF General Secretary Anwarul Haq Helal at SAFF Headquarters in Dhaka on Friday.
General Secretary Rai, Ex CO member Bikash Narayan Shrestha and New Road Team President Sundar Narsingh Joshi discussed the proposed date for SAFF Women's Championship in Kathmandu.
General Secretary Rai proposed the August 29 to September 10 date to hold SAFF Women's Championship in Kathmandu. SAFF General Secretary Haq was positive towards the proposal.
The proposed date will now be tabled in the SAFF Congress on Saturday for endorsement.
The duo also discussed about various football development and footballing aspects in the regional association.

Diwakar Ghale Gurung has been appointed as the team manager of the U-20 national team on Friday.
Gurung, also the President of Mahabir Club, will take charge of the team in the upcoming SAFF U-20 Championship to be held in India from July 25 to August 3. He will also overlook the team in the AFC U-20 Asian Cup Qualifiers to be held from September 10 to 18 in Bahrain.
The national U-20 is currently in closed camp for the tournaments.
Nepal will play its first match of the SAFF U-20 Championship against Maldives on July 25. Their second match against Sri Lanka on July 27 followed by India on the 31st. Nepal's final group match will be against Bangladesh on August 2.
The national U-20 side have been drawn alongside Qatar, Bahrain, Bangladesh and Bhutan in the AFC U-20 Asian Cup Qualifiers.
Nepal will play its first match against Bhutan on September 10 and second match against Qatar on September 12. The third match will be against Bahrain on September 14 and fourth against Bangladesh on September 18.
